Saturday, July 17th, 2010Toy Story star Tom Hanks brings joy to millions of children as the voice of Woody – but he admits his own childhood was far from happy.
The Oscar winner’s parents divorced when he was aged five.
Hanks and his older brother Larry and sister Sandra then lived with their father, Amos, while his younger brother, Jim, stayed with his mum, Janet.
His father also remarried twice and constantly moved home.
Hanks, speaking to the UK’s Mirror newspaper, said: “We were always taking off.
“Our father was a cook who moved often, uprooting us.
“We saw our mother on holidays.”
He says it was as though he had three mothers, four fathers, five schools and ten houses when he was in his formative years.
“My childhood wasn’t a bed of roses, but it made me independent,” he said.
